High-performance concrete requires enhanced mechanical strength, durability, and workability. Chemical additives reduce water demand and improve particle dispersion, resulting in dense microstructures. Polycarboxylate superplasticizers enable high strength while maintaining pumpability.
Durability improvement is a key objective. Additives reduce permeability and improve resistance to freeze-thaw cycles and chemical exposure. Air-entraining agents enhance frost resistance in cold climates. Shrinkage control additives minimize cracking.
Workability control is essential for complex structural designs. Flow retention agents maintain consistency during transport. Stabilizers reduce segregation and bleeding.
These additives ensure reliable performance in infrastructure, high-rise buildings, and heavy-load structures.
